A bit about what you will do...

Night security Officersin our team always ensure a safe and secure environment for both guests and employees of our hotel and grounds during the night.

  • Assisting putting security measures in place for the visits of guests and VIPs to the hotel and surrounding area.

  • Monitoring surveillance cameras and assisting with investigations when necessary.

  • Carry out security patrols ensuring no unauthorised access in matters involving security, fire and health & safety.

  • Conduct random checks of key registers and locker checks to ensure the hotel’s policies are adhered to and report on discrepancies.

  • Ensure no undesirables loiter in or around the hotel premises.

  • Be alert for any unusual packages, guests or vehicles and advise security manager.

More about you...

  • Confidence & professionalism when interacting with our guests.
  • Excellent communication skills.
  • Remain calm whilst under pressure.
  • Ability to be correct, secure and courteous in handling any disciplinary or criminal cases.
  • You value being part of a team and supporting your colleagues.
  • A smart and professional appearance.
  • Most of all, you will have an approachable, positive, and proactive manner.
  • 4-star hotel experience in a similar role would be a real advantage.
  • SIA Licence a must.
